## Properties
22-
Properties that can be accessed from the `google_secret_manager_regional_secret` resource:
23-
24-
25-
* `name`: The resource name of the Regional Secret. Format: `projects/{{project}}/locations/{{location}}/secrets/{{secret_id}}`
26-
27-
* `create_time`: The time at which the Regional Secret was created.
28-
29-
* `labels`: The labels assigned to this Regional Secret. Label keys must be between 1 and 63 characters long, have a UTF-8 encoding of maximum 128 bytes, and must conform to the following PCRE regular expression: [\p{Ll}\p{Lo}][\p{Ll}\p{Lo}\p{N}_-]{0,62} Label values must be between 0 and 63 characters long, have a UTF-8 encoding of maximum 128 bytes, and must conform to the following PCRE regular expression: [\p{Ll}\p{Lo}\p{N}_-]{0,63} No more than 64 labels can be assigned to a given resource. An object containing a list of "key": value pairs. Example: { "name": "wrench", "mass": "1.3kg", "count": "3" }.
30-
31-
* `annotations`: Custom metadata about the regional secret.
32-
Annotations are distinct from various forms of labels. Annotations exist to allow
33-
client tools to store their own state information without requiring a database.
34-
Annotation keys must be between 1 and 63 characters long, have a UTF-8 encoding of
35-
maximum 128 bytes, begin and end with an alphanumeric character ([a-z0-9A-Z]), and
36-
may have dashes (-), underscores (_), dots (.), and alphanumerics in between these
37-
symbols.
38-
The total size of annotation keys and values must be less than 16KiB.
39-
40-
* `customer_managed_encryption`: Customer Managed Encryption for the secret.
41-
42-
* `kms_key_name`: Describes the Cloud KMS encryption key that will be used to protect destination secret.
43-
44-
* `topics`: A list of up to 10 Pub/Sub topics to which messages are published when control plane operations are called on the secret or its versions.
45-
46-
* `name`: The resource name of the Pub/Sub topic that will be published to, in the following format: projects/*/topics/*. For publication to succeed, the Secret Manager Service Agent service account must have pubsub.publisher permissions on the topic.
47-
48-
* `expire_time`: Timestamp in UTC when the Secret is scheduled to expire. This is always provided on output, regardless of what was sent on input. A timestamp in RFC3339 UTC "Zulu" format, with nanosecond resolution and up to nine fractional digits. Examples: "2014-10-02T15:01:23Z" and "2014-10-02T15:01:23.045123456Z".
49-
50-
* `ttl`: The TTL for the Secret. A duration in seconds with up to nine fractional digits, terminated by 's'. Example: "3.5s".
51-
52-
* `version_destroy_ttl`: Secret Version TTL after destruction request. This is a part of the delayed delete feature on Secret Version. For secret with versionDestroyTtl>0, version destruction doesn't happen immediately on calling destroy instead the version goes to a disabled state and the actual destruction happens after this TTL expires. It must be atleast 24h.
53-
54-
* `rotation`: The rotation time and period for a Secret. At `next_rotation_time`, Secret Manager will send a Pub/Sub notification to the topics configured on the Secret. `topics` must be set to configure rotation.
55-
56-
* `next_rotation_time`: Timestamp in UTC at which the Secret is scheduled to rotate. A timestamp in RFC3339 UTC "Zulu" format, with nanosecond resolution and up to nine fractional digits. Examples: "2014-10-02T15:01:23Z" and "2014-10-02T15:01:23.045123456Z".
57-
58-
* `rotation_period`: The Duration between rotation notifications. Must be in seconds and at least 3600s (1h) and at most 3153600000s (100 years). If rotationPeriod is set, `next_rotation_time` must be set. `next_rotation_time` will be advanced by this period when the service automatically sends rotation notifications.
